What Is Safety Risk Compliance?
Safety risk compliance more info is a formal, multi-layered approach to evaluating all conceivable threats at a live event or venue and ensuring those threats are controlled within industry-accepted thresholds. It is not simply a checklist — it is a dynamic, ongoing program that responds to shifting circumstances.
Mechanically, the program works by starting with a thorough site analysis — documenting crowd capacities, ingress and egress points and logistical factors like vendor placement and stage proximity. From there, each documented hazard is ranked by probability and consequence using recognized scoring protocols. Mitigation strategies are then developed for every threat tier.
The compliance side of safety risk compliance requires confirming that every control strategy meets or exceeds the standards set by local fire codes, OSHA guidelines, the National Fire Protection Association, and venue-specific insurance requirements. The Safety Risk Compliance Procedure Step by Step
- Event Discovery and Scoping — Our team meets with key stakeholders to document the full profile of the production — crowd demographics, alcohol policy, media access and any prior incident history. This intake session forms the foundation of the assessment.
- Physical Venue Inspection — A certified safety specialist performs a systematic on-site review — recording lighting levels, surface conditions, and barrier placements. Every identified hazard is logged, described, and added into the compliance tracking system.
- Threat Rating and Ranking — Using an industry-standard risk matrix, each identified hazard is ranked by likelihood and impact. Red-rated hazards receive urgent corrective actions while yellow-rated risks are managed with established procedures.
- Risk Reduction Design — For each scored threat, our compliance team creates a targeted mitigation plan — whether that means adding signage, modifying vendor placement or engaging venue management and local authorities. Every action is documented and assigned to a named responsible individual.
- Compliance Verification and Filing — All mitigation measures and safety protocols are cross-referenced with applicable Miami-Dade fire codes, Florida OSHA standards. Final compliance documentation is assembled and formatted for submission to permitting authorities.
- Live Event Safety Oversight — Safety risk compliance does not end when the event begins. Our on-site compliance monitors conduct rolling site checks throughout the production, reporting emerging hazards and initiating corrective actions immediately.
- After-Action Documentation — After the event wraps up, our team delivers a thorough after-action summary — cataloguing every incident, near-miss, and deviation. This document provides a future planning reference for the client, insurers, and permitting authorities.

Safety Risk Compliance FAQ
How long does a safety risk compliance review typically take to complete?
The completion window depends on the scope and format of the event. A contained indoor production may need a focused one-to-two week engagement from intake through compliance report delivery. A complex multi-venue activation with complex crowd flow and multi-agency coordination can require four to eight weeks of active compliance work.

South Florida's climate adds environmental risk factors that are uncommon in northern cities. Hurricane preparedness provisions, sudden rainstorm response are all requirements of safety risk compliance that become standard items for events along Ocean Drive, in Overtown, or at Virginia Key.
